About the company
Medipal Holdings Corporation engages in the prescription pharmaceutical wholesale business in Japan. It procures healthcare products related to diagnostics, testing, treatment, and administration comprising medical equipment and medical materials, and clinical diagnostic reagents for use from the pre-symptomatic stage; handles PMS services on contract for manufacturers; and invests in orphan drugs and other products. The company is also involved in the wholesale of cosmetics, daily necessities, and OTC pharmaceuticals; and animal health products for companion animals; and food processing raw materials for agriculture, fisheries, and livestock.
